I have a deep seated unease about the definition and prosecution of 'Sexual offense'

Man has been 'given' a natural sexual urge that is sufficiently strong to ensure the survival and expansion of his species.

That urge will be stronger in some men than in others.

Ideally the difference between a man and a dog in terms of sexual urge will be the ability to subordinate the urge to a moral code.

But there will be occasions where a man's sexual urge will be greater than his ability to subordinate it to the moral code.

And the difference between a man who 'offends' and a man who complies may often be nothing more than the factor of 'opportunity'

I often feel "there but for the grace of God go I"

In enforcing the moral code it is very difficult to know how to evaluate the above factors; and to a large degree no appreciation of the need to do so.

I have tremendous sympathy for many convicted offenders.

Very difficult subject.
